Stayed at this resort recently and overall had a good experience. The rooms are comfortable but definitely in need of refurbishment—they could use a refresh. Housekeeping is excellent, keeping everything clean and well-stocked.
The food is outstanding—plenty of variety, always fresh, and far better than what you usually find in holiday resorts. Easily 5 stars for the food alone.
Staff are friendly and helpful, especially the ladies at reception who are lovely and professional. Unfortunately, the male reception staff could be more attentive—they sometimes act more like owners than employees.
One downside: no proper facilities for late check-out. If your flight is at night, there’s nowhere to shower or rest, which is a big letdown.
This place is perfect for families—lots of kids running around, playing, and making noise. If you’re after peace and quiet, this isn’t the place. But if you’re looking for a fun, family-oriented holiday, it’s a great choice.

I travel often and have stayed in many hotels across the whole world and Europe, including dozens of 4- and 5-star properties. This is the first time I’ve felt compelled to warn others so strongly.
We booked two rooms for four people at this hotel based on the photos and description online. What we received was far below the promised standard. One of our rooms was on the absolute lowest floor, down multiple flights of stairs into a dark, humid, almost basement-like area. There is almost no natural light, the balcony door doesn’t lead to a balcony but directly outside where anyone can enter, and the air feels damp and suffocating.
The room itself is in terrible condition: walls cracked, scratched, and stained yellow; doors that don’t close or lock properly; visible dirt and questionable spots that could be mold; furniture that is worn down far beyond what you would expect from a 4-star hotel. It simply does not match the pictures or description — not even close.
The most serious issue: the air conditioning in both of our rooms has been broken for three days. Despite multiple complaints, “technician visits,” and promises from management, nothing has been fixed. One of our rooms is unbearably hot, making it impossible to rest, and the second room is only slightly cooler because it’s higher up and gets some airflow — but the AC there is also not working. This is not a small “temporary” issue — air conditioning in Greece in summer is a basic necessity, especially in a property claiming 4 stars.
Management’s response has been shockingly unprofessional. We have been told the hotel is “fully booked” so there are no other rooms, yet they have made no attempt to relocate us to a partner property (which, by Greek law, they are obligated to do). When we ask to speak to higher management, we are refused and told they will not give contact details. On top of that, the front desk staff have laughed in our faces when we’ve raised concerns, making it clear they have no intention of resolving them.
To be clear: the hotel grounds and food are fine, but the rooms — at least the ones we were given — are nowhere near 4-star standard. This experience has wasted days of our vacation, caused unnecessary stress, and shown a complete disregard for guest comfort and legal obligations.
If you care about getting the standard you pay for, having basic amenities like functioning air conditioning, or being treated with professionalism, I cannot recommend this hotel. There are far better options where management actually values their guests.
